Wage Rates – State Wage Case July 2005 – applications to vary private sector awards in a manner consistent with the Australian Industrial Relations Commission in Print PR002005 – Safety Net Review – Award rates to be increased by $17 per week – Wage related allowances increased by 3% - Meal allowances increased to $13.10 – Supported Wage increased to $62 per week – Operative date ffpp 1 August 2005 – State Minimum Wage determined at $484.40 – s.35(1)(b)
